153. Matthias Al-Amiry joins Al Faisaliah Hotel in Riyadh
Matthias Al-Amiry joins Al Faisaliah Hotel in Riyadh. Mr. Matthias Al-Amiry has been appointed as Hotel Manager of Al Faisaliah Hotel, A Rosewood Hotel, in Riyadh. Al-Amiry joins Rosewood with 23 years of international hospitality experience. Prior to his appointment in Riyadh, he was Resident Manager for The Peninsula Manila Hotel.
154. India’s Aman Travels Expands Partnership with Pegasus Solutions
India’s Aman Travels Expands Partnership with Pegasus Solutions. Aman Travels, a New Delhi-based travel company, has chosen Pegasus Solutions to power its online hotel booking site lasthotelroom.com. Through Pegasus’ UltraDirect connection,the website will now offer India’s $8.2 billion travel market direct, real-time access to more than 90,000 hotels worldwide.

156. Batavia Air to launch Daily Flights between Singapore - Jakarta + Semarang
Batavia Air to launch Daily Flights between Singapore - Jakarta + Semarang. Indonesian airline, Batavia Air, begins operations at Singapore Changi Airport tomorrow, 25 November 2009. Batavia will operate daily flights between Singapore and the Indonesian cities of Jakarta and Semarang.
157. STR Revises US Hotel Industry Projections
STR Revises US Hotel Industry Projections. STR is projecting the U.S. hotel industry to report increases in all three key metrics in 2011. STR's revised forecast now projects 2011 occupancy to be up 2.4% to 56.2%, ADR to increase 3% to US$96.81, and RevPAR to jump 5.5% to US$54.41.
